
Manchester United Transfer News: Latest Gareth Bale and Mehmet Topal Rumours
Manchester United are reportedly preparing a world-record £94.6 million move to sign Real Madrid superstar Gareth Bale this summer as Jose Mourinho continues his revamp of the club. Meanwhile, the Red Devils are said to be in the hunt for free agent Mehmet Topal.
According to Spanish newspaper El Confidencial, United are in pursuit of Bale and are willing to fork out the world transfer-record amount in order to being him back to the Premier League (h/t Mirror's James Whaling).

The former Tottenham Hotspur winger already boasts the highest transfer fee ever paid for a player following his £86 million switch to the Santiago Bernabeu in 2013 but could smash it once again three years on.
Bale is currently impressing with Wales at Euro 2016 and helped fire his side to the top of Group B on Saturday after scoring in their 2-1 win over Slovakia. Setanta Sports writer Wayne Barton was quick to joke that his ongoing success will inevitably result in more familiar links with United:
Such is the winger's longstanding association with a move to Old Trafford, and the Red Devils have consistently been reported as one of the outfits capable of bringing him back to England's top flight.

New manager Mourinho has already splashed £30 million on Villarreal defender Eric Bailly and is likely to continue investing in the summer transfer market as he looks to revive United as a European powerhouse.
A move will be difficult to pull off, though, and after recording 19 goals and 10 assists in 21 La Liga starts last season, Bale is more indispensable at Real now than ever, according to the Guardian's Sid Lowe.

Bale played a big hand in guiding Los Merengues to their 11th European title in 2015-16, and with his Spanish adventure progressing so well, it's unlikely the 26-year-old will be ready for a Premier League comeback anytime soon.
Elsewhere, Turkish newspaper Fotospor reported that Mourinho is hot on the tail of Turkey defender Topal, who is on the verge of an exit from Fenerbahce after his contract at the club expired (h/t Joe Short of the Daily Express). Topal made 53 appearances for Fenerbahce across all competitions last season and can feature in defensive midfield or as a centre-back, similar to the traits of current United utility Daley Blind.
According Turkish outlet AMK (via Short), Topal, who has 59 caps for Turkey, is also being hunted by Super Lig titans and Fenerbahce rivals Galatasaray, but the prospect of a lucrative move to the Premier League may appeal to the defender.
